Handover — Bouncewell processor

Hey, welcome aboard! Bouncewell eats the bounce queue from Mailgrove and classifies hard vs. soft failures. The classifier rules live in the repo, but the runtime knobs do not — learned that the hard way. Watch the retry backoff; if it's too aggressive, Pellinor's relay throttles us. Dead-letter drains nightly. Everything else is boring until it isn't. The runtime settings you'll actually care about are the following.

service settings:
ralael:
  pin: 7453
  tenant: zorath
  seal: seal_087806e4
  metrics_host: metrics.ralael.paliqworks.example
  standby_team: fraath
  escalation: praok-istiel
  nonce: 10e083

Ticket: the Wayfinder tile prefetcher fetches tiles for regions the user never requested — looks like the bounding-box math ignores the viewport clamp. Worth a security look since it could leak coarse location interest patterns in cache logs. Repro is easy on staging; the affected build is noted below.

trace token, kajeg-tadup: htk31_ea4436123ab4c9e337062126feef2c5

**Postmortem timeline — Brindlewick catalog stale-cache incident**

14:02 — First reports: customers seeing week-old prices. 14:11 — Confirmed edge cache serving entries past TTL; invalidation messages dropped after the Saltmere broker restart. 14:25 — Manual cache flush issued per region. 14:40 — Prices consistent; monitoring added for invalidation queue depth. Root cause: broker restart lost undelivered purge messages; fix is durable delivery, shipping next sprint. The deployed artifact at incident time is recorded below.

session token of kahog-bahif = htk9_f63daec35

## Changed defaults

Heads up: the Ledgerline tax-rate lookup cache now defaults to a 15-minute TTL instead of 24 hours. Turns out rates in the Veldt County sandbox were going stale mid-demo, which was embarrassing. Eviction is now LRU rather than FIFO, and the cache warms on boot. If you're reviewing, check that nothing hardcodes the old TTL. The new defaults land as follows.

deployment values, bajop-taweg:
holwyn:
  log_level: debug
  metrics_host: metrics.holwyn.zemvarsys.internal
  pool_size: 32